Among all boomers who received at least one inheritance by 2001, the median value was $47,909 (in 2002 dollars). However, inheritance size is positively correlated with net worth: families with a net worth of $140,283 or more received almost two-thirds of all inheritances. Other research suggests that these families may reduce their labor earnings if the inherited amounts are substantial.
As of 2001, only 14.9 percent of boomers expected to receive an inheritance in the future, suggesting that for most people inheritances will remain an elusive, or small, contributor to their retirement security.
